    Just had the best shave I've had yet. I'm starting to get my Merkur Vision dialed in. I switched from the Merkur blades to some store bought at the grocery store for comparison. The new blades are much smoother. I dialed in the adjustment to a little more aggressive than my last shave, which didn't feel all that close, and a little less than the one before that, which left me nicked up with razor burn added. And hardly any sting from the alum block afterward. Only from the two weepers.
    This time, I just had two small weepers, and the shave is the closest I've had yet. It felt smooth all the way through. I'm starting to get better at my technique, but I still need more practice. Under my chin, and under the ear is still a little rough, but still better than before. Here's to tomorrow! :eatdrink047:

    With the Dorcos behind me it's time to move on. How about some time with Gillette blades? Yes? Cool. I think I need a break with some pretty much guaranteed good shaves. Not that the Dorcos were all that bad, it's just that I've usually found Gillette made blades to be above average. Some are outstanding. Of course, those would be the Russian ones. :happy036:

    I have 19 Gillette blades in my stash and I think that covers all of them. I'm starting with the Gillette Stainless from St. Pete. It's obviously a stainless coated blade (Duh) and I don't think I've ever used one before. I'm back to the Slim for the Gillettes and I'll be rotating brushes as usual. I'll stick with one soap per blade and rotate through them as well. No need to stick too tightly to a rule here as I know a lot of these and am expecting no surprises. Tabac is the soap chosen for this blade and the first brush up is the LE brush.

    Two passes and touch ups and to say it was smooth is an understatement. Now, it could have been more effective. The angle seemed a bit tough to find on this blade at the mild 3 on the Slim. But, once I had it the results were acceptable. DFS finish and no blood. No complaints and I expect it to improve with aggression.
